Sewer Maintenance in Columbus, OH
Sewer maintenance services involve inspecting, cleaning, and repairing the underground sewer lines that carry wastewater away from residential properties. These projects may include clearing blockages caused by grease, debris, or tree roots, as well as addressing leaks or damaged pipes that can lead to backups or sewage overflows. Property owners often seek sewer maintenance to prevent costly backups, ensure proper drainage, and maintain a healthy, odor-free environment around the home.
Before requesting sewer maintenance, homeowners typically want to understand the scope of work involved, including whether a camera inspection is needed to identify issues and what methods will be used for cleaning or repairs. It's also common to inquire about access points, potential disruptions, and any preparations required prior to service. Having a clear understanding of these aspects helps property owners plan accordingly and ensures the sewer system functions reliably.

Common Sewer Maintenance Jobs
Sewer line inspections - identify blockages, leaks, or damage within the sewer system using specialized cameras.
Sewer cleaning services - remove buildup and obstructions to restore proper flow and prevent backups.
Drain line repairs - fix cracked, collapsed, or damaged pipes to prevent leaks and improve drainage.
Sewer replacement - install new sewer lines when existing pipes are severely damaged or outdated.
Root removal services - eliminate tree roots invading sewer lines to prevent blockages and backups.
Preventative maintenance - perform routine inspections and cleaning to extend the lifespan of sewer systems.
Sewer Maintenance Questions
What is sewer maintenance? Sewer maintenance involves inspecting, cleaning, and repairing sewer lines to prevent blockages and backups in residential properties.
Why is regular sewer maintenance important? Regular maintenance helps avoid costly repairs, reduces the risk of sewer backups, and keeps the plumbing system functioning properly.
What are common signs of sewer problems? Signs include slow drains, foul odors, gurgling sounds, or recurring backups in toilets and sinks.
What types of sewer maintenance services are available? Services typically include drain cleaning, pipe inspections, root removal, and pipe repairs or replacements.
